A.
It shall be the duty of the officers of the Police Department to
enforce this chapter and all of the state vehicle laws applicable
to street traffic in this Village.
B.
Officers of the Police Department are hereby authorized to direct
all traffic by voice, hand or signal, in conformance with traffic
laws, provided that, in the event of a fire or other emergency or
to expedite traffic or to safeguard pedestrians, officers of the Police
Department may direct traffic as conditions may require, notwithstanding
the provisions of this chapter.
C.
Officers of the Fire Department, when at the scene of a fire, may
direct or assist the police in directing traffic thereat or in the
immediate vicinity.
No person shall willfully fail or refuse to comply with any
lawful order or direction of a police officer or Fire Department official
when in the performance of his duty.
No person upon roller skates, skateboards, or riding in or by
means of any coaster, toy vehicle, sled or similar device shall go
upon any roadway except while crossing a street and except upon streets
which the Traffic Commission may from time to time designate.
No person upon roller skates, skateboards, or riding in or by
means of any coaster, toy vehicle, bicycle, sled or similar device
shall attach the same or himself to any moving vehicle upon the roadway,
nor shall any person driving or riding upon any vehicle moving upon
the roadway permit any person so to attach himself or to attach such
skates, coaster, toy vehicle, bicycle, sled or device to such moving
vehicle.
